Mathematical Framework and Bonus Strategy

The core of Aviatrix is its algorithmically generated multiplier that increases from 1.00x until it ‘crashes’ at a random point. The probability of survival decreases exponentially. The key strategic element is the cash-out decision.

Expected Value (EV) Calculation: While the exact crash algorithm is proprietary, we can model behavior. Assume a simplified scenario where you bet 1 unit at a target multiplier of 2.0x. If the historical crash rate before 2.0x is 40%, your EV per round is: (0.60 * 2.0) + (0.40 * 0) = 1.2 units. This implies a positive expectation, but in reality, the game’s RTP (Return to Player) is set by the provider, often around 96-97%, meaning the house edge is 3-4%. Your EV is negative long-term: EV = Bet * RTP. For a $10 bet at 97% RTP, EV = $9.70.

Bonus Mathematics: The aviatrix game bonus often involves deposit matches or free bets. Consider a 100% deposit bonus up to $100 with a 40x wagering requirement on the bonus amount. You deposit $100, receive $100 bonus. Total balance: $200. Wagering requirement: $100 * 40 = $4,000. Since Aviatrix may contribute 10% to wagering, you must wager $4,000 / 0.10 = $40,000 on Aviatrix to clear the bonus. With a 97% RTP, your expected loss during wagering is $40,000 * (1 – 0.97) = $1,200. Your bonus value is $100, so the net expected value is negative (-$1,100). This makes high-wagering bonuses on crash games often unprofitable. Strategy: Use low-wagering or no-wagering free bets for positive EV opportunities.

Q6: Why do bonuses often have low contribution rates for crash games?
A: Crash games have high volatility and quick rounds, making bonus abuse (e.g., betting large amounts to clear wagering fast) a risk for casinos. Low contribution rates (5-10%) extend playtime and align with the house edge, protecting the casino’s margin.

Q7: How do I manage bankroll effectively in Aviatrix?
A: Employ a fixed percentage model. Never bet more than 1-2% of your total bankroll per round. For a $1,000 bankroll, max bet $10-20 per round. Set loss limits (e.g., stop after losing 20% of session bankroll) and win goals to discipline play.

Q8: Are there strategies to guarantee wins in Aviatrix?
A> No. Due to the independent and random nature of each round, no strategy can overcome the house edge long-term. Martingale-type systems (doubling bets after losses) are dangerous and can lead to rapid bankroll depletion. Focus on money management, not guaranteed wins.
